This collection is composed of subject files (1988-1992) primarily related to AIDS, Home Health, and Medicaid.
This collection is comprised of records of the Department of Social and Rehabilitation Services, Audit and Program Compliance Division records and is comprised of correspondence (1982-1987):, variance issues (1982-1985):, subject files (1973-1986), reports (1974-1981), and memos (1972-1978).
This collection is composed of manuals, manual updates and bulletins, and internal communications about manuals for the programs of the Department of Health and Human Services, Child and Family Services Division. These include Food Stamps (including FAIM), Aid for Families with Dependent Children, Medical Assistance, and the Family Medicaid Program, as well as a general Child and Family Services manual.
The Family Assistance Division records consist of correspondence, minutes, subject files, and clippings.
This collection is composed of the records of the Community Services Division of the Social and Rehabilitation Services. Subjects include budgets and cutbacks, and district and regional offices.
The Social and Rehabilitation Services, Centralized Services Division records consist of financial records prepared by the Budget and Management Services Unit, including expenditure reports and projections, Grants-in-aid applications and records, cost allocation plans, and work papers for budgets and plans.
The records of the Department of Social and Rehabilitation Services are comprised of correspondence, Administrative Rules Review files, case files, legislative files; and subject files.
This collection is comprised of records of the Department of Public Health and Human Services, Disability Services Division and contains correspondence (1977-1999), reports (1984-1996), and subject files (1978-1997).
The Human and Community Services Division records consist of the records from the Beaverhead, Blaine, Cascade, Gallatin, Hill, Liberty, and Madison County Welfare Boards; the Human and Community Services Division; and the Child and Adult Care Food Program.
This collection is composed of subject files and court papers.
